HC Deb 11 June 1951 vol 488 c171W
Mr. Granville

asked the Minister of Health what steps he intends to take to increase the accommodation for children in mental homes in East Anglia, in view of the large number of cases at present awaiting admission.

Mr. Marquand

The mental deficiency development plan of the East Anglian Regional Hospital Board contemplates among other things the addition of 150 beds for children. A start is to be made on the first phase of the plan this year.
